[authentication] Facebook은 OpenID 공급자입니까?

Facebook은 OpenID 공급자입니까? 나는 그들이 OpenID 지지자라는 것을 알고 있지만 사람들이 Facebook 자격 증명으로 OpenID를 통해 다른 사이트에서 인증 할 수 있도록 허용합니까?



답변

아니요, 그들은 OpenId 공급자가 아닙니다. 그들은 Facebook connect라는 자체 OpenID와 같은 시스템을 사용하며, 다른 기능 중에서도 사이트에서 사용자를 인증하는 데 사용할 수 있습니다.

https://developers.facebook.com/docs/facebook-login 에서 확인할 수 있습니다.


답변

비공식 Facebook OpenID 제공 업체는 다음에서 사용할 수 있습니다.

http://facebook-openid.appspot.com/

Facebook 계정으로 OpenID 사이트에 로그인하는 데 쉽게 사용할 수 있습니다.


답변

Facebook은 OpenID 제공 업체가 아니지만 Google 계정을 사용하여 OpenID 로그인을 허용합니다 .

OpenID는 가장 인기있는 제공 업체 목록을 제공 합니다.


답변

OpenID는 분산 인증 프로토콜입니다. 이를 통해 사용자는 제 3 자 서비스를 사용하여 사이트를 협력하여 인증 할 수 있으며, 웹 마스터가 자체 로그인 시스템을 제공 할 필요가 없으며 사용자가 각각에 대해 별도의 ID와 비밀번호를 갖지 않고도 여러 관련없는 웹 사이트에 로그인 할 수 있습니다.

사용자는 OpenID ID 공급자 를 선택하여 계정을 만든 다음 해당 계정을 사용하여 OpenID 인증을 허용하는 웹 사이트에 로그인합니다. 다음 은 OpenID 제공 업체 목록입니다.

Facebook은 단순히 자격 증명을 제공하는 대신 OpenID 나 OAuth를 사용하지 않습니다. Facebook은 다른 표준으로는 불가능했던 정보의 개인 정보 보호에 대한 친구 액세스 및 역학을 제공하기를 원했습니다. Facebook Connect에서 우리가 보는 것은 OpenID와 OAuth의 요소입니다. Facebook Connect 는 귀하가 귀하가 누구인지 확인한 다음 귀하가 그렇게 할 수있는 권한을 부여하면 귀하의 데이터에 대한 액세스를 제공 할 수 있습니다.


답변